Quali sono le caratteristiche principali delle pergole a lamelle?

Louvered pergolas feature adjustable slats that allow for customizable shade and ventilation, making them ideal for various climates. This type is particularly suitable for B2B applications in restaurants and hotels, where outdoor dining areas require flexibility to adapt to changing weather conditions. Buyers should consider the initial investment, as louvered pergolas tend to be more expensive than traditional designs, but their versatility and durability can justify the cost.

How Does a Wall-Mounted Pergola Maximize Space?

Wall-mounted pergolas are designed to attach directly to a building, maximizing outdoor space without occupying much ground area. This type is perfect for small commercial spaces or patios where every square meter counts. B2B buyers should assess the structural integrity of the wall to ensure proper support, and while these pergolas offer a sleek, elegant design, they may limit size and flexibility compared to freestanding options.

Why Choose a Freestanding Pergola for Large Areas?

Freestanding pergolas are independent structures that can be placed anywhere in an outdoor space, making them versatile for parks, resorts, and large gardens. Their ability to enhance the visual appeal of expansive areas is a significant advantage for B2B buyers looking to create inviting outdoor environments. However, they require more space and may necessitate a larger budget for installation and materials.

What are the Benefits of Wooden Pergolas?

Wooden pergolas provide a classic aesthetic that complements various landscaping designs, making them popular for residential landscaping and outdoor venues. They are particularly well-suited for supporting climbing plants, which can add natural beauty to any space. However, buyers should be aware of the higher maintenance requirements associated with wood, as it may need regular treatments to prevent decay and damage from the elements.

How Do Steel Pergolas Compare in Terms of Durability?

Steel pergolas offer a modern, durable option with low maintenance requirements, making them ideal for urban settings and commercial properties. Their robust structure can withstand harsh weather conditions, which is a crucial consideration for B2B buyers in regions with extreme climates. While they are generally more resistant to wear and tear than wood, some buyers may find their aesthetic less appealing in traditional settings, which could influence design decisions.

Strategic Material Selection Guide for outdoor pergola

Quali sono le proprietà principali dei materiali più comuni utilizzati nelle pergole per esterni?

When selecting materials for outdoor pergolas, several options stand out due to their unique properties and performance characteristics. The most common materials include wood, aluminum, steel, and vinyl. Each material has distinct advantages and disadvantages that can significantly impact the final product’s performance, aesthetic appeal, and suitability for various climates.

How Does Wood Perform as a Material for Outdoor Pergolas?

Wood, particularly cedar and redwood, is a traditional choice for outdoor pergolas. Its key properties include natural resistance to decay and insects, which enhances its durability in outdoor settings. Wood provides excellent insulation, making it suitable for varying temperatures. However, it requires regular maintenance, such as sealing and staining, to prevent weathering and warping.

Pro: Aesthetically pleasing, customizable, and offers a classic look.
Contro: High maintenance requirements, susceptible to rot and pests, and can warp over time.
Impatto sull'applicazione: Wood is compatible with various finishes and can support climbing plants, enhancing its visual appeal.
Considerazioni per gli acquirenti internazionali: Compliance with local building codes is essential, and buyers should consider the availability of treated wood to meet specific environmental standards.

What Are the Advantages of Using Aluminum for Outdoor Pergolas?

Aluminum is a lightweight, corrosion-resistant material that is increasingly popular for modern pergolas. Its key properties include high strength-to-weight ratio and excellent resistance to rust and corrosion, making it ideal for humid or coastal environments. Aluminum can be powder-coated in various colors, allowing for aesthetic versatility.

Pro: Low maintenance, durable, and resistant to weathering.
Contro: Higher initial cost compared to wood, and less natural appearance.
Impatto sull'applicazione: Aluminum is suitable for contemporary designs and can be engineered to support larger spans without additional support.
Considerazioni per gli acquirenti internazionali: Ensure compliance with local standards for aluminum quality and coatings, particularly in regions with extreme weather conditions.

How Does Steel Compare as a Material for Outdoor Pergolas?

Steel, particularly galvanized steel, is known for its strength and durability. Key properties include high tensile strength and resistance to deformation under pressure. Steel structures can withstand extreme weather conditions, making them suitable for various climates.

Pro: Extremely durable, low maintenance, and can be designed for large structures.
Contro: Heavier than other materials, susceptible to rust if not properly coated, and requires professional installation.
Impatto sull'applicazione: Steel can support larger and more complex designs, making it ideal for commercial applications.
Considerazioni per gli acquirenti internazionali: Compliance with ASTM standards is crucial, and buyers should verify corrosion resistance in humid environments.

What Are the Benefits of Vinyl as a Material for Outdoor Pergolas?

Vinyl is a synthetic material that offers a modern alternative to traditional options. Its key properties include being lightweight, resistant to fading, and requiring minimal maintenance. Vinyl does not require painting or staining, making it a cost-effective choice in the long run.

In-depth Look: Manufacturing Processes and Quality Assurance for outdoor pergola

What Are the Main Stages of the Manufacturing Process for Outdoor Pergolas?

The manufacturing process of outdoor pergolas consists of several key stages: material preparation, forming, assembly, and finishing.

  1. Preparazione del materiale: This initial stage involves selecting the appropriate materials based on design specifications and intended use. Common materials include treated wood, aluminum, and galvanized steel. Quality assurance begins here, as suppliers must ensure that materials meet industry standards and specifications. Suppliers often source materials from certified vendors, with documentation to verify compliance with standards such as ASTM (American Society for Testing and Materials) or EN (European Norm).

  2. Formazione: The next step is forming, which involves shaping the materials into the desired components. For wooden pergolas, this might include cutting beams and posts to size, while metal pergolas may require processes like extrusion or bending. Advanced machinery, such as CNC (Computer Numerical Control) machines, is often employed to ensure precision in dimensions and angles, minimizing waste and maximizing efficiency.

  3. Montaggio: In this stage, the pre-formed components are assembled into the final structure. This can involve joining beams with brackets, screws, or welding for metal structures. Quality control measures are critical here; each assembly line may have checkpoints to ensure that components fit correctly and that structural integrity is maintained. In some cases, manufacturers use modular designs, allowing for easier assembly and disassembly, which can be a selling point for international buyers.

  4. Finitura: The final stage focuses on surface treatment and aesthetic enhancements. This may include applying protective coatings, paints, or stains to enhance durability and appearance. For wood, treatments may include pressure treatment or stains to resist moisture and UV damage. For metal, powder coating is commonly used to prevent rust and improve longevity. This stage is crucial for ensuring that the pergola can withstand various weather conditions, particularly in regions like the Middle East or Africa, where exposure to sun and moisture can be extreme.

How Is Quality Assurance Implemented in Pergola Manufacturing?

Quality assurance (QA) is essential for ensuring the durability and safety of outdoor pergolas. Manufacturers typically adhere to international standards such as ISO 9001, which outlines requirements for a quality management system. Additionally, industry-specific certifications, like CE marking for compliance with European safety standards, or API (American Petroleum Institute) standards for structural integrity, may be relevant.

  1. Quali sono i principali punti di controllo della qualità?
    Controllo qualità in entrata (CQI): This initial checkpoint involves inspecting raw materials upon arrival to ensure they meet specified standards. This may include visual inspections, measurements, and documentation verification.
    Controllo qualità in corso d'opera (IPQC): During manufacturing, ongoing inspections are performed to identify any deviations from quality standards. This includes checking dimensions, fit, and structural integrity at various stages of assembly.
    Controllo qualità finale (CQC): Once the pergolas are fully assembled, a comprehensive inspection is conducted to assess overall quality. This includes functional tests, visual inspections, and compliance checks against design specifications.

  2. Quali sono i metodi di analisi comunemente utilizzati?
    Test distruttivi: This involves applying forces to the pergola to assess its structural integrity, ensuring it can withstand expected loads.
    Prove non distruttive (NDT): Methods such as ultrasonic or magnetic particle testing can identify defects without damaging the product.
    Test ambientali: Simulating various weather conditions can determine how the pergola materials hold up over time, particularly important for international buyers in diverse climates.

Comprehensive Cost and Pricing Analysis for outdoor pergola Sourcing

What are the Key Cost Components in Sourcing Outdoor Pergolas?

When sourcing outdoor pergolas, understanding the cost structure is crucial for B2B buyers. The primary cost components include materials, labor, manufacturing overhead, tooling, quality control (QC), logistics, and profit margins.

  • Materiali: The choice of materials significantly impacts the overall cost. Wood pergolas, often made from cedar or pressure-treated pine, tend to be less expensive but require more maintenance. In contrast, steel or aluminum pergolas may have a higher upfront cost but offer durability and lower maintenance in the long run.

  • Lavoro: Labor costs can vary based on location and the complexity of the pergola design. Custom designs typically require more skilled labor, increasing costs. It’s essential to factor in both the assembly labor and any potential installation services.

  • Spese generali di produzione: This includes costs related to facilities, equipment, and utilities necessary for production. Efficient manufacturing processes can lower these costs, making it vital to choose suppliers who optimize their operations.

  • Utensili: Depending on the design complexity, tooling costs may be significant, especially for custom or unique pergola designs. Buyers should inquire about these costs upfront to avoid unexpected expenses.

  • Controllo qualità (CQ): Ensuring that the pergolas meet quality standards involves additional costs related to inspection and testing. High-quality materials and rigorous QC processes can lead to higher initial costs but result in fewer issues and lower maintenance costs over time.

  • Logistica: Shipping and handling fees can vary greatly depending on the distance and mode of transportation. International buyers should be aware of potential import duties and taxes that can add to the total cost.

  • Margine: Supplier profit margins will vary, influenced by their brand reputation, production efficiency, and market demand. Understanding these margins can help buyers negotiate better prices.

How Do Price Influencers Affect Outdoor Pergola Costs?

Several factors can influence the pricing of outdoor pergolas, particularly for B2B buyers operating in diverse regions like Africa, South America, the Middle East, and Europe.

  • Volume/MOQ: Purchasing in bulk can lead to significant cost savings. Suppliers often provide discounts based on minimum order quantities (MOQ), making it advantageous for businesses looking to resell or utilize multiple units.

  • Specifiche e personalizzazione: Custom designs often come with a premium price tag. Buyers should clearly define their specifications to avoid costly changes after production has begun.

  • Materiali: The choice of materials not only affects the price but also the longevity and maintenance needs of the pergola. Buyers should weigh the initial costs against the potential long-term savings.

  • Qualità e certificazioni: Pergolas that meet specific quality standards or certifications may cost more but provide assurance of durability and safety. This is particularly important in regions with extreme weather conditions.

  • Fattori fornitori: Reputation, reliability, and financial stability of suppliers can impact pricing. Established suppliers may charge higher prices due to their proven track record, but they often offer better service and quality assurance.

  • Incoterms: Understanding the terms of shipment (Incoterms) is crucial for international transactions. These terms define the responsibilities of buyers and sellers regarding shipping, insurance, and tariffs, which can significantly influence the total cost.

Essential Technical Properties and Trade Terminology for outdoor pergola

What Are the Key Technical Properties of Outdoor Pergolas?

When considering outdoor pergolas for commercial projects, understanding their technical properties is essential for making informed purchasing decisions. Here are several critical specifications that should be considered:

1. Grado del materiale

The material grade of a pergola significantly impacts its durability and maintenance requirements. Common materials include treated wood, aluminum, and galvanized steel. For instance, aluminum pergolas are lightweight and resistant to rust, making them ideal for humid climates, while treated wood provides a classic aesthetic but may require regular maintenance to prevent rot and insect damage. Selecting the appropriate material grade can enhance the longevity of the structure and minimize replacement costs.

2. Capacità di carico

This property refers to the maximum weight that a pergola can support, which is crucial for safety and functionality. Load-bearing capacity is influenced by the design and materials used. For example, a pergola designed to support climbing plants or additional shade elements should have a higher load-bearing capacity. Buyers should ensure that the pergola meets local building codes and safety standards, especially for commercial applications.

3. Livelli di tolleranza

Tolerance levels define the allowable deviation in dimensions during manufacturing. For pergolas, this includes the spacing of beams and posts, which can affect the overall structural integrity. A low tolerance level indicates high precision in manufacturing, which is vital for ensuring proper fit and stability. B2B buyers should inquire about tolerance specifications to avoid issues during installation and to ensure that the product meets design requirements.

4. Finitura e rivestimento

The finish or coating applied to a pergola can enhance its resistance to environmental factors such as UV rays, moisture, and corrosion. Options include powder coating for metal structures and sealants for wooden pergolas. A high-quality finish not only improves aesthetics but also extends the lifespan of the pergola. Buyers should assess the finish options available and consider the local climate when making their selection.

5. Dimensions and Customization Options

Understanding the dimensions of the pergola is essential for ensuring it fits within the intended space. Common dimensions include height, width, and depth, which can vary significantly based on design. Additionally, customization options allow buyers to tailor the pergola to specific needs, such as adding features like adjustable louvers or integrated lighting. Customization can enhance the usability of the structure, making it a more attractive investment.

What Is the Brief Evolution and History of the Outdoor Pergola in the B2B Context?

The concept of the pergola dates back to ancient civilizations, where they were used to create shaded walkways and outdoor spaces in gardens. Historically, pergolas were constructed from wood and served primarily ornamental purposes, often adorned with climbing plants. As architectural styles evolved, so did the design and functionality of pergolas, transitioning into versatile outdoor structures that not only provide shade but also enhance the aesthetic appeal of residential and commercial properties.
